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Agile Gibbon | Madagascar Fish-Eagle |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Primates (Primates) | Accipitriformes (Hawks & Eagles) |
| Family | Hylobatidae | Accipitridae (Hawks & Eagles) |
| Genus | Hylobates | Haliaeetus (Sea Eagles) |
| Species | Hylobates agilis | Haliaeetus vociferoides |
Evolutionary Relationship
Agile Gibbon and Madagascar Fish-Eagle share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
